The most worthwhile places to visit in Ili tourism include the following attractions:

Nalati Grassland: As one of the four major alpine valley grasslands in the world, Nalati is famous for its three-dimensional grassland landscape. In summer, wildflowers cover the mountains, and in winter, the grassland is dressed in white. Visitors can experience horse riding, visits to Kazak families, and overlook the stunning scenery of snow-capped fir trees intertwined with the grassland from the viewing platform on the Aerial Grassland.

Sayram Lake: Although Sayram Lake belongs to Bozhou, it is a core attraction of the Ili loop route. The color of the lake water changes from blue to green with the light. In June, golden lotuses bloom by the lake, and in winter, there is a spectacle of ice pushing. Cycling around the lake and camping under the stars are also special activities here.

Kalajun Grassland: This is a “World Natural Heritage” site certified by the United Nations, famous for its human-shaped grassland curves. From May to June, Huaxiantai transforms into a colorful carpet, and Falcon Viewing Terrace offers a distant view of the main peak of the Tianshan Mountains. The Crocodile Bay in Kekesu Grand Canyon is also a geological wonder.

Xiata Ancient Road: Here, glaciers, hot springs, and ancient roads are integrated, forming a steep gorge that Xuanzang passed through on his pilgrimage to fetch Buddhist scriptures. Tourists can take a shuttle bus to cross the spruce corridor and hike to the foot of the Muzart Glacier to feel the vicissitudes of the thousand-year-old ancient road.

Qiongkushitai Village: This is an original village hidden deep in the Tianshan Mountains, with wooden houses scattered like a fairy tale world. The grassland in the back mountain, the starting point of the Wusun Ancient Road, and the Kurdai River Forest Trail together constitute a mysterious place here, which is very suitable for in-depth hiking and photography.

In addition, the Duku Highway, which “stretches across lofty mountains and passes through valleys”, is also a scenery that cannot be missed in Ili tourism.

. There is also the Qiaxi Scenic Area, which is backed by snow-capped mountains and surrounded by ranges. It is praised as “the south of the Great Wall is in Ili, and the most beautiful place in Ili is Qiaxi”, and is equally worth visiting.

. These attractions, each with its own unique characteristics, together constitute a colorful tourism landscape of Ili.
